Waldorf man killed in DC parkway crash

Fatal crash on Suitland Parkway leaves Maryland man dead

Washington, DC – A violent crossover crash on Suitland Parkway ended in tragedy Friday evening when a vehicle crossed the median and collided with oncoming traffic, leaving a Maryland man dead.

The collision occurred around 4:54 p.m. in the eastbound lanes of Suitland Parkway east of the Stanton Road Southeast intersection. Officers responding to the scene found two injured occupants inside a 2006 Acura TL and an uninjured driver in a 2014 Honda CRV.

Investigators said the Acura had been traveling westbound when it mounted the center median and struck a traffic pole. After hitting the pole, the vehicle entered the eastbound lanes, where it collided with the Honda traveling in the opposite direction.

Emergency crews transported the adult male driver of the Acura to a hospital with non life threatening injuries. The passenger, later identified as 53-year-old Darwin Thomas of Waldorf, Maryland, was pronounced dead after lifesaving efforts failed.

The driver of the Honda remained at the scene. The crash is under investigation by the Metropolitan Police Department’s Major Crash Investigations Unit.
